- What is Apollo Commercial Real Estate Finance's income tax?
- Apollo Commercial Real Estate Finance (ARI) reported income tax of $230K in Q1 2026.
- How has Apollo Commercial Real Estate Finance's income tax changed year-over-year?
- Apollo Commercial Real Estate Finance's income tax increased by 98.3% year-over-year, from $116K to $230K.
- What does income tax mean?
- Total income tax expense (current + deferred) recognized in the income statement, representing the company's total tax obligation on pre-tax income.
